Block 3428013

0x00e714994a21bcbc1100397bc9fc72434f5c249d591f1cb563517750e46bbb81
Transactions1
Height3428013
Confirmations18302082
TimestampSun, 26 Mar 2017 03:36:19 UTC
Size (bytes)654
Version
Merkle Root
Nonce0x6244f78818980ab7
Bits
Difficulty0x9d6e2853a17

Transactions

Fee: 0.00042 ETC
18302082 Confirmations1.25789324780892434 ETC